Ekiti Magistrate court strikes out criminal case against Dele Farotimi

Ekiti State Chief Magistrates Court sitting in Ado-Ekiti has struck out the defamation case brought against human rights lawyer and activist, Dele Farotimi. Finally, Ekiti magistrate court admits Dele Farotimi to N30m bail

Eventually, a magistrate court sitting in Ado-Ekiti, the Ekiti State capital, has admitted the embattled lawyer and human rights activist, Dele Farotimi to N30 million bail.
